## Runbook: Invoicepress renderer release

This fragment covers promoting the Invoicepress PDF renderer to production. Build the renderer image, run the golden-file comparison suite, and confirm sample invoices match pixel baselines. If fonts fail to embed, halt and page the owning team. Sign the image before pushing to the registry using the key below.

release key, kagag-taweg: bky4_VgyJ

Quick refresher before the sync: validators in Fernpipe are just plugins dropped into the /validators registry, and the loader picks them up on restart. If a plugin keeps failing its handshake, check that it's registered with the Gatecheck schema service — most issues are stale registrations. To re-register manually, hit the admin endpoint with the key shown below.

gateway credential: qvz23-XSZTNBjrucz4Q49XMT1TuVw

# Build Provenance: Loyalty Ledger Service

Welcome aboard. The Emberfield loyalty-points ledger is built exclusively through the Strawline pipeline; no manual deploys are permitted. Each release carries a signed attestation covering source revision, dependency lockfile, and builder identity. Before making changes, confirm your local checkout matches the deployed attestation. The provenance token for the release currently in production is recorded below.

build token for fawef-tawip: htk14_e61e571215dd6c

This applies to open requisitions, agency placements, and contractor conversions. Offers already extended in writing remain valid. Internal transfers into Logistics require sign-off from divisional HR and the branch lead jointly. Please review your staffing plans, flag critical coverage gaps by Friday, and avoid communicating specifics to teams until guidance arrives. The rationale and expected duration are set out immediately below.

management briefing: The renewal with Ulaathix Group closes at $2 million a year, 15 percent below the last contract. Project Oliwyn slips by two quarters because of the audit delay.